Job Description:
Job Description: Under the supervision of a registered
professional nurse, provides nursing care to patients at an
advanced level of practice. Takes patient vital signs, assists with
procedures/examinations, administers medications, assists patient
with activities of daily living (bathing, feeding, etc.) and
instructs patients and their families in appropriate care. Duties
and Responsibilities Under appropriate supervision, administers and
controls narcotics and medications. Provides general nursing care
and personal care assistance to patients, including bathing,
dressing, eating, changing bed linens and bed pans and positioning.
Maintains a safe, comfortable and therapeutic environment for
patients/families in accordance with hospital standards. Helps
patients get into and out of chairs, lifts patients, raises
patients in beds, and turns the patients. Checks patient's vital
signs. Charts results of various tests. Monitors medical condition
of patients and reports changes to appropriate personnel. Prepares
patients for scheduled procedures to assist in patient assessment.
Assists physicians with examinations, procedures and other
processes related to direct patient care. Arranges for patients'
ordered diagnostic and therapeutic services. Provides health care
instruction/education to patient and family members. Ensures
accurate maintenance of patients' medical records and that patient
records are treated as confidential information. Performs a variety
of nursing administrative duties. Ensures an adequate stock of
supplies and proper functioning of equipment. Prepares and
maintains records of patient charges. Performs other related duties
